Frequently Asked Questions About Assisted Living in Harris
Common questions families have when exploring assisted living options in Harris, North Carolina.
What is the average monthly cost for assisted living in Harris, NC?
In Harris, North Carolina, the average monthly cost for assisted living typically ranges from $3,500 to $5,500, depending on the level of care, room type (private vs. semi-private), and specific amenities offered by the facility. This is generally in line with or slightly below the North Carolina state average. Costs can vary between facilities in the Harris area, so it's important to request detailed pricing and understand what is included (meals, housekeeping, personal care, medication management).
Are there many assisted living facilities to choose from in Harris, NC?
Harris, NC, is a smaller, unincorporated community in Rutherford County. As such, the number of dedicated assisted living facilities directly within Harris is limited. However, families often find suitable options in nearby larger towns such as Forest City, Rutherfordton, or Spindale, which are within a short driving distance. These neighboring communities offer a wider selection of facilities, providing more choices for care levels and amenities while still keeping residents connected to the Harris area.
What types of care and services are commonly provided by assisted living facilities serving the Harris area?
Facilities serving Harris, NC, residents typically provide a core set of services including 24-hour supervision, assistance with activities of daily living (ADLs) like bathing, dressing, and grooming, medication management, housekeeping, laundry, and three meals daily. Many also offer social and recreational activities, transportation for local appointments and errands, and wellness programs. Some facilities may have specialized memory care units for residents with Alzheimer's or other dementias. It's important to tour and ask about the specific care plans and activity schedules tailored to local interests.
How are assisted living facilities regulated in North Carolina, and what should I look for in a Harris-area facility?
In North Carolina, assisted living facilities are licensed and regulated by the NC Department of Health and Human Services, Division of Health Service Regulation. You should verify that any facility you are considering has a valid license. Key indicators of quality include a clean, safe environment, well-trained and sufficient staff, a positive atmosphere, and a good inspection history. You can review facility inspection reports online through the state's website. For facilities near Harris, also consider their proximity to local healthcare providers like Rutherford Regional Health System and how they handle medical emergencies.
What local resources in or near Harris, NC, can support seniors and their families when considering assisted living?
Several local resources can provide support. The Rutherford County Department of Social Services can offer information on potential financial assistance programs. The Rutherford County Senior Centers, including the one in nearby Forest City, provide social engagement and can be a source of referrals. The Land-of-Sky Regional Council's Area Agency on Aging serves the region and offers free counseling and information through the NC Senior Helpline. Additionally, local hospitals and primary care physicians in the Harris area can often provide recommendations for reputable assisted living communities based on their patients' experiences.
